Brazilian woman dead after falling into Indonesian volcano while hiking

  • Brazilian tourist Juliana Marins fell from a cliff while hiking Mount Rinjani in Indonesia on June 21, 2025, and was found dead on June 24 after a rescue operation.
  • Marins' disappearance and fall prompted a days-long rescue effort hindered by extreme terrain, poor weather, and challenging visibility conditions.
  • Rescuers spotted Marins' body by drone at approximately 600 meters down a ravine near the volcano, but bad weather and unstable cliff conditions delayed recovery.
  • Mohammad Syafii, head of Indonesia's National Search and Rescue Agency, confirmed that no signs of life were found and said that due to adverse weather conditions, the recovery team planned to bring her remains back on Wednesday morning.
  • The Brazilian government officially confirmed Marins' death on June 24, highlighting rescue challenges and indicating ongoing recovery operations amid difficult conditions.
